Title The Last Winter
Synopsis Nazi forces arrive in the harsh winter. Only the women remain in the village. They put up resistance until the wounded partisans, sheltered in village homes, can withdraw to more remote areas, while the snow covers their tracks. Face to face with the Germans and under their watchful eyes, the village women, led by aunts Shano and Mara, set out together to gather firewood—an excuse that allows them to bring food and warm clothes to the partisans.
Awards In 1976, the script won second prize in the Drama Competition. Directors Ibrahim Mucaj and Kristaq Mitro were awarded a special prize at the 2nd Albanian Film Festival in 1977. Actresses Liza Laska, Margarita Xhepa, and Raimonda Bulku were honored with medals for their performances. Ilia Terpini received a medal for best cinematography.

Notes The discussion of the film script “The Women of the Village” takes place at the Artistic Council meeting dated 17.10.1975. Reviews by Vllasova Musta and Krisanthi Kotmilo. The discussion includes Dhimiter Anagnosti, Piro Milkani, Endri Keko, Kristaq Dhamo, Niko Koleka, Bujar Koloneci, Xhanfise Keko, Todi Bozo, Tomi Mece, Aferdita Limanaj, Kristaq Mitro, and Vangjush Zallemi. The script is appreciated by all, with recommendations to take into account the suggestions made. The film is further discussed at the Artistic Council meeting dated 31.05.1976. The discussion includes Viktor Gjika, Dalan Shapllo, Faruk Basha, Marianthi Qemo, Petraq Lubonja, Xhanfise Keko, Niko Koleka, and Vangjush Zallemi. The film is positively evaluated.
